Indonesia - Import of Cutting Machines for Paper Pulp, Paper or Paperboard

Since 2014, Indonesia Import of Cutting Machines for Paper Pulp, Paper or Paperboard was down by 12.3% year on year. In 2019, the country was number 18 among other countries in Import of Cutting Machines for Paper Pulp, Paper or Paperboard at $25,133,457.55. Indonesia is overtaken by Thailand, which was number 17 at $25,565,054.05 and is followed by Poland at $22,353,348. United States topped the ranking with $325,932,571.69 in 2019, -0.5% compared to 2018. China, Nigeria and India resp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Gambia witnessed the best average annual growth at +94.9% per year, while Burkina Faso was the worst growing country at -54.5% per year.
